can someone tell me what is the difference between a 2 stroke and a 4 stroke 45cc - does it have to do with torque or something similar. GF and I are thinking of getting a mini chooper.

Link to comment
Share on other sites

2 strokes sound like whipper snippers and use a mixture of oil and petrol in the mixture as a form of lubrication. 4 strokes use straight unleaded fuel and fun alot better and cleaner than a 2 stroke.

If you are gonna get a chopper get a 4 stroke 110cc as 49cc 2 strokes are slow
